A key element of the Magic power set is the Mana-Dependant Disadvantage. Can anyone offer me some advice on how to get around this, either by rejiggering the Power itself, replacing Mana-Dependant with some other thematically appropriate modifier; or, by introducing some sort of after-market element, like a Perk or Skill?
One approach would be the Mana Enhancer advantage (Characters p. 68), which would raise no mana areas to low mana or higher, depending on the level you take. It's expensive, but it lets a character ignore one of the major balancing elements for magic.
